APA and AEP: Introduction to CEQA and Careers in Environmental Planning
This course will provide basic building blocks to understand and implement the California Environmental Quality Act (CEQA) and how it is implemented by local agencies. Completion of the workshop will provide students and emerging professionals with a strong base to develop further CEQA knowledge. This training, which will focus on practical real-world applications, will enhance the resume of each participant to demonstrate their mastery of the preeminent environmental regulation/process in California. The following topics will be briefly covered:

oHistorical and political roots of CEQA;
oOverview of the CEQA process via a comprehensive flowchart;
oSummary of CEQA documents such as an Initial Study, Statutory and Categorical Exemptions, Mitigated Negative Declaration (MND), and Environmental Impact Report (EIR); and
oRelationship of CEQA to other state laws and federal environmental laws.

Potential employers in agencies and companies that deal with private development or public works projects often require some knowledge of CEQA from new employees, and the applicant with CEQA knowledge will often win a position over a candidate without this knowledge.

The course will also include information on careers currently available in environmental planning beyond just CEQA compliance. Opportunities in the private and public sectors will be explored, along with the importance of professional networking. This session will help environmentally-focused students and emerging professionals alike with their career preparation!

Instructor: Kent Norton has 37 years of experience in CEQA and NEPA compliance and is currently a Senior Environmental Planner with LSA Associates, Inc., a full-service environmental consulting firm with offices throughout California. His projects have ranged from MNDs for small urban infill subdivisions to over a dozen large specific plan projects in Riverside and San Bernardino Counties He is the State President of the Association of Environmental Professionals and a member of the American Institute of Certified Planners as well as the American Planning Association. Mr. Norton obtained both a Bachelor of Arts degree in Biological Science and a Master of Science degree in Environmental Studies with an emphasis in urban and regional planning from the California State University at Fullerton.

Speaker: Geoff Danker is the Senior Environmental Policy Advisor at the Southern California Gas Company.  In this role, Mr. Danker develops and recommends environmental policy for SoCalGas in response to proposed regulations, legislation or emerging environmental policy issues.  He manages business unit teams to assess the impact of regulation and legislation and sets SoCalGas position or appropriate response to environmental and public policy issues.  Prior to SoCalGas, Geoff worked as an environmental consultant providing planning, permitting and policy expertise for a variety of energy and infrastructure projects.  He is currently the Vice President of Programs for the Association of Environmental Professionals and the Vice Director of Programs for the American Planning Association.  Geoff holds a B.S. in Environmental Economics from the University of California, Berkeley.
